Norpro Stainless Steel Vegetable Chopper Review

Norpro Stainless Steel Vegetable Chopper
Average Reviews:

(More customer reviews)
It chops garlic (skin on), jalapeno, and other hot chilli peppers brilliantly without leaving the harsh scent on your hands. Unfortunately, the blades are too flimsy and too dull to cut anything else. When I attempted to chop an onion, the blades merely bruised the onion, or left pieces of onion lodged between the blades. This even occurred after cutting the onion into smaller pieces, as recommended by other users. The compartment space is small, and the cap on the bottom of the compartment prevents the blades from working properly. In order to use this product effectively, you must remove the cap, and use a cutting board (thereby releasing the scent of whatever you are chopping, and rendering the cap feature useless). Unless using this solely for the purposes of chopping garlic, scallions, jalapeno, and the like, I would not recommend this product.

Zyliss Easy Chop Food Chopper with Smart Base Review

Zyliss Easy Chop Food Chopper with Smart Base
Average Reviews:

(More customer reviews)
Zyliss, 10700, Easy Chop Food Chopper with Smart Base
The Zyliss Easy Chop can chop and mince foods into the smallest of pieces with ease. The more you press, the smaller the pieces. Onions can be minced so finely that they are nearly undetectable by sight in sauces but still add desired flavor. And, onion odors are contained! The new design, however, means that I can no longer use the Easy Chop on my cutting board as I did with the older model. All foods must be inserted in the Smart Base before chopping. The rubber bottom on the Smart Base does help prevent slipping and reduces noise but I question how long it will last with repeated washings in the dishwasher. Only time will tell.

Food Chopper (Perfect Chopper) Review

Food Chopper (Perfect Chopper)
Average Reviews:

(More customer reviews)
Pros -
Chops firmer stuff like onions, bell peppers, etc. pretty well. Gotta be careful not to underestimate # of chops, then chop more if pieces too big. Otherwise a couple or three extra chops can result in a semi-puree!
Cleanup is pretty easy and quick.
Cons -
Useless for mushrooms, which is one of the things I need to chop most often - the pieces of mushrooms get wedged in between the blades, which prevents the blades from being lifted all the way back up for the next chopping motion. I had to use a couple of different small utensils to get in between the blades and unwedge the pieces.
Reassembly would be a breeze except for one thing - there's a piece with cutouts that slides over the blades and keeps the chopped pieces from getting in the chopping mechanism, and you have to slide it off the blades for cleanup, then slide it back on over the blades to reassemble. The PROBLEM is that there's very little wiggle room in the cutouts on that piece, and the material of the piece is a bit pliable, so the cutout spaces get compressed, making it a ROYAL PAIN to get it to line up properly to slide back up over the blades. I worked out a way that has it a bit easier, but it took a bit of trial and error, I'd explain it but I think it's not worth the trouble.
Thankfully I got it for only 5 bucks on sale at CVS/Pharmacy, so not such a terrible loss.

OXO Good Grips Mini Chopper Review

OXO Good Grips Mini Chopper
Average Reviews:

(More customer reviews)
I bought my Mom this smaller-sized chopper for nuts, herbs, onions & scallions.
The good news: It chops evenly and efficiently, with a comfy plunging action.
The bad news: you have to take the entire chopper apart in order to clean it properly. There are multiple interior pieces and lots of nooks and crannies where food particles get trapped. And if you miss anything, it will mold in place (yuck.) We regularly needed hot soapy water, a toothbrush and about 10 minutes of scrubbing to clean everything out.
OXO has a deservedly great reputation for kitchen gadgets; this one needs a redesign for simplicity and easier cleaning.
